Description
"My Hero Academia: Team-Up Missions" is a spin-off manga series set in the same universe as the main "My Hero Academia" storyline. The narrative centers around collaborative missions undertaken by students of U.A. High School, emphasizing teamwork and character dynamics. The series explores various pairings and group formations, showcasing how different characters with unique Quirks and personalities work together to overcome challenges.

The plot is episodic, with each chapter or arc focusing on a specific mission. These missions range from rescue operations and villain confrontations to training exercises and community service. The structure allows for a diverse exploration of the U.A. student body, including both prominent characters like Izuku Midoriya, Katsuki Bakugo, and Shoto Todoroki, as well as lesser-known students who receive more spotlight in this series. The missions often highlight the strengths and weaknesses of the characters, emphasizing the importance of cooperation and strategic thinking.

Character interactions are a key element, with the series delving into relationships that are not as prominently featured in the main storyline. For example, unexpected team-ups between characters who rarely interact in the original series provide fresh dynamics and insights into their personalities. The series also introduces new characters, including pro heroes and civilians, who play significant roles in the missions, further expanding the world of "My Hero Academia."

The tone of "Team-Up Missions" aligns with the main series, blending action, humor, and moments of character development. While the stakes are generally lower compared to the main plot, the missions still carry weight, often tying into broader themes of heroism, responsibility, and growth. The episodic nature allows for a more relaxed pacing, making it accessible for readers looking for standalone stories within the "My Hero Academia" universe.

Overall, "My Hero Academia: Team-Up Missions" serves as a complementary addition to the franchise, offering fans a deeper look into the collaborative efforts of U.A. students and the diverse challenges they face as aspiring heroes.
